What is the peak of Mount Everest called in Nepal? How is the name very apt?

\huge\bigstar\:\Huge\tt\underline\blue{ANSWER}

At 8,850 meters (29,035 feet), it is considered the tallest point on Earth. In the nineteenth century, the mountain was named after George Everest, a former Surveyor General of India. The Tibetan name is Chomolungma, which means “Mother Goddess of the World.” The Nepali name is Sagarmatha, which has various meanings.

Is the peak of Mount Everest in Nepal or China?

\huge\bigstar\:\Huge\tt\underline\pink{ANSWER}

Everest — Nepal-Side and China-Side. Mount Everest is located on the border between Nepal and Tibet, China. It's the world's highest mountain with Tibetan name Chomolungma and Nepalese name Sagarmatha.
